Companies are protected by the Trade Secret Law which allows them to avoid listing their actual ingredients and putting it all under the blanket term of “fragrance” on the label. Replace those nasty aerosol room and bathroom sprays with an essential oil room spray. I prefer 10-15 drops of Purification™, 1 oz of grain alcohol such as vodka, in a 4 oz spray bottle filled with water because Purification™ actually neutralizes odor versus covering it up. You can use any diffuser recipe as a spray too. Just shake and spray!

If you like the ambiance of candles, get the fake ones. They look just like candles until you touch them and realize they are lights. It is also fun to make your own scented candles by filling a decorative votive with softener salt crystals. You can dye them with food coloring to match your decor, then drip your essential oils into the salts and plop a cute battery-operated tea candle in the middle, and viola! You have a beautiful, safe, all-natural, harmless "scented candle." Hobby Lobby and Dollar stores are my favorite places to get the jars or vases or glasses to use for this.
